What a full black screen reveals

Press F for fullscreen, switch off the lights, and give your eyes a minute to adapt to the dark. On an LCD, watch the edges and corners: if a halo of light creeps in around the bezel, that is backlight bleed; broad pale clouds floating anywhere on the panel are clouding. The darker the room, the more honest the test — what looks clean in a lit office can glow like a lantern at night. On an OLED the question is different: each pixel makes its own light, so true black means the pixel is simply off. Scan for any pixel or patch that stays faintly gray instead of vanishing — uneven black is an early warning worth comparing against the burn-in page.

This is also where stuck pixels surrender fastest: a bright red, green or white dot on a sea of black is impossible to miss, which makes black the natural counterpart to a white screen test. Note the difference in character between technologies: mild glow at the corners of an LCD is a property of edge-lit panels and varies with how far you sit, not necessarily a defect; an OLED showing gray instead of black, however, has no such excuse. Slight variations between rooms and viewing angle are normal — judge only after your eyes have settled.

Practical uses and what to do about flaws

A full black screen has uses beyond testing. In a dark room it is a near-zero-light canvas — dimmer than any night mode — for checking whether stray ambient light ruins your viewing environment, or simply as a screen that stays on without lighting the room while music plays. Gamers and home-theater owners run it before calibrating black level and shadow detail, since every adjustment to brightness and gamma shows its effect here first. It is also the standard double-check after the backlight bleed test flags something: view the suspect edge straight on, then from a slight angle, and note whether the glow changes shape.

As for remedies: backlight bleed and clouding on LCDs have no settings cure — mild cases are within panel tolerance, severe and uneven ones justify an exchange, especially on a new unit. On OLEDs, gray-uniform blacks often improve after a reference reset or a panel refresh cycle run from the TV or monitor’s own service menu; persistent residues that trace the outline of logos or HUD elements are burn-in, not a black defect — the burn-in page covers diagnosis and mitigation. Frequently Asked Questions

What is a black screen test used for?+

It fills the display with pure black so you can check backlight bleed and clouding on LCDs (in a dark room), verify OLED black uniformity, and spot bright stuck pixels. It also serves as a minimal-light screen for dark rooms.

Why do I see glow around the edges of a black screen?+

On LCDs that is backlight bleed — the backlight is never fully blocked, and light leaks in from the panel edges, especially in a dark room. Mild, even edge glow is normal for many LCDs; large uneven clouds are a defect worth exchanging over.

Should OLED blacks be completely black?+

Yes. OLED pixels emit their own light, so black means the pixel is off — there is no backlight to leak. If dark areas show a faint gray instead, check for burn-in or run the panel refresh utility.

Does a full black screen burn in or damage the display?+

No. Black is the gentlest thing a screen can show. On OLEDs black pixels are off entirely, so a full black screen actually rests the panel and causes no wear.
